What to Track for Maximum Insight

Your Symptoms (Daily Monitoring)

Physical Symptoms:

  • Pain levels (rate 1-10)
  • Headache intensity, location, and duration
  • Sleep quality and how you feel upon waking
  • Energy levels throughout the day
  • Any joint stiffness or muscle aches

Emotional and Cognitive Factors:

  • Mood changes or irritability
  • Concentration and mental clarity
  • Stress levels and anxiety
  • Appetite changes or food cravings

Weather Data (Key Metrics)

Essential Pressure Information:

  • Current barometric pressure reading
  • Pressure trend (rising, falling, or stable)
  • Rate of pressure change (how fast it's changing)
  • 24-hour pressure forecast

Additional Weather Context:

  • General conditions (sunny, cloudy, stormy)
  • Temperature and humidity
  • Wind conditions
  • Precipitation timing and intensity

Creating Your Personal Tracking System

Getting Started (First 2 Weeks)

Week 1 - Basic Awareness:

  • Check barometric pressure daily (same time each day)
  • Note how you feel on a simple 1-10 scale
  • Record any significant symptoms
  • Don't worry about finding patterns yet

Week 2 - Adding Detail:

  • Track pressure trends (is it rising, falling, or stable?)
  • Note timing of symptoms relative to pressure changes
  • Begin tracking sleep quality and energy levels
  • Start looking for obvious connections

Building Your Pattern Map (Months 2-3)

What to Look For:

  • Specific pressure ranges that trigger your symptoms
  • Your personal "lag time" between pressure changes and symptom onset
  • Seasonal variations in sensitivity
  • Which types of pressure changes affect you most

Common Patterns People Discover:

  • Symptoms often begin 12-48 hours before pressure drops
  • Rapid pressure changes (more than 0.15 inHg in 2 hours) cause more issues than gradual changes
  • Personal "threshold" pressures below which symptoms typically occur
  • Certain seasons or weather patterns that are consistently challenging

Practical Management Strategies

Preparation Based on Forecasts

When Pressure is Dropping:

  • Stay extra hydrated
  • Ensure you get adequate sleep
  • Plan lighter schedules if possible
  • Have pain management tools ready

For Rapid Pressure Changes:

  • Avoid strenuous activities
  • Practice stress-reduction techniques
  • Keep medications accessible
  • Inform family/coworkers you might not feel your best

Daily Management Techniques

Lifestyle Adjustments:

  • Maintain consistent sleep schedules
  • Stay physically active (gentle exercise helps with adaptation)
  • Eat regular, balanced meals
  • Limit alcohol and excessive caffeine during pressure changes

Symptom-Specific Strategies:

  • For headaches: Apply heat or cold, practice relaxation techniques
  • For joint pain: Gentle stretching, warm baths, anti-inflammatory foods
  • For mood changes: Maintain routines, connect with supportive people
  • For sleep issues: Keep bedroom cool and dark, avoid screens before bed

Long-term Health Support

Building Resilience:

  • Regular exercise improves your body's ability to adapt to changes
  • Stress management reduces overall sensitivity
  • Consistent health routines provide stability during fluctuations
  • Working with healthcare providers for underlying condition management

Physical Symptoms of Pressure Sensitivity

Headaches and Migraines

What You Might Experience:

  • Dull, throbbing headaches that seem to come from nowhere
  • Migraines that start 1-2 days before weather changes
  • Neck tension and light sensitivity accompanying head pain
  • Pressure sensation around temples and forehead

Why It Happens: When atmospheric pressure drops, the air pressure in your sinuses doesn't adjust immediately, creating a pressure differential that can trigger pain receptors and blood vessel changes in your head.

Joint and Muscle Pain

Common Complaints:

  • Arthritis flare-ups during weather changes
  • Old injuries that seem to "predict" storms
  • Morning stiffness during low-pressure systems
  • Aching in knees, hips, and other weight-bearing joints

The Science: Lower barometric pressure allows tissues to expand slightly. In joints with existing inflammation or damage, this expansion can increase pressure on nerve endings and worsen pain.

Sinus Problems

Typical Symptoms:

  • Facial pressure without signs of infection
  • Difficulty clearing ears or "popping" sensation
  • Congestion that appears suddenly with weather changes
  • Pain around cheeks, forehead, and behind the eyes

What's Happening: Your sinuses are air-filled cavities that respond directly to pressure changes. When external pressure drops faster than internal pressure can adjust, you feel the difference as pain and congestion.

Systemic Symptoms

Fatigue and Sleep Disruption

What Weather-Sensitive People Report:

  • Unexplained tiredness despite adequate rest
  • Difficulty falling asleep before weather changes
  • Restless sleep during pressure fluctuations
  • Feeling "heavy" or sluggish on certain days

The Connection: Pressure changes can affect your nervous system and hormone production, including melatonin (your sleep hormone) and cortisol (your stress hormone).

When Symptoms Typically Occur

Timing Patterns

24-48 Hours Before Weather Changes: Many people experience symptoms well before visible weather changes, making the connection less obvious initially.

During Rapid Pressure Drops: Symptoms often worsen when pressure drops quickly (0.15 inHg or more in 2-3 hours) rather than gradual changes.

Seasonal Variations: Spring and fall typically bring more symptoms due to frequent weather pattern shifts.

Storm Season: Areas with frequent thunderstorms or weather fronts see higher rates of pressure-related symptoms.

Individual Variations

Highly Sensitive Individuals:

  • Notice every minor pressure change
  • Experience symptoms with small fluctuations
  • Often report feeling changes before weather apps show them

Moderately Sensitive People:

  • Affected by major weather systems
  • Notice patterns during seasonal transitions
  • May experience symptoms 1-2 times per month

Minimally Sensitive:

  • Only affected by dramatic weather events
  • Notice symptoms during major storms or significant pressure changes
  • May not initially connect symptoms to weather

Red Flag Symptoms: When to Seek Medical Care

While weather sensitivity is normal, certain symptoms require immediate medical attention:

Seek Emergency Care For:

  • Severe headaches different from your usual pattern
  • Chest pain or difficulty breathing during weather changes
  • Extreme dizziness or loss of consciousness
  • Sudden onset of severe joint pain or swelling
  • Vision changes or neurological symptoms

Consult Your Healthcare Provider If:

  • Symptoms significantly impact daily activities
  • Weather-related pain is getting progressively worse
  • You're having trouble managing symptoms with self-care
  • You notice new symptoms developing over time
